If you’ve ever stared at a pharmacy bill and wondered why it’s so high, you’re not alone. The good news is that getting affordable medicine isn’t a myth – there are proven strategies you can use right now.
Start by checking free discount apps like GoodRx, SingleCare or RxSaver before you fill any script. These tools compare prices at nearby pharmacies and often reveal savings of 30‑70% off retail cost. Even if your doctor writes a brand‑name drug, the same discount can apply to the generic version.
Don’t forget about pharmacy loyalty cards. Major chains such as CVS, Walgreens and Walmart have programs that give you extra points or cash back on each purchase. Stack a loyalty card with a coupon from an app and watch the total drop further.
Online pharmacies can shave off another 15‑25% when you order in bulk, but safety is key. Look for sites that require a valid prescription, display a physical address, and are certified by the National Association of Boards of Pharmacy (NABP) with a .pharmacy domain. Examples include Canada Drug Warehouse alternatives like Canadian Pharmacy World or reputable U.S. services such as HealthWarehouse.
Before you click ‘Buy’, read customer reviews and verify the pharmacy’s credentials on the NABP website. A quick check can protect you from counterfeit meds that waste money and health.
Another tip: ask your doctor if a 90‑day supply is possible. Many insurers reimburse at a higher rate for longer prescriptions, which means fewer trips to the pharmacy and lower overall cost.
Finally, consider therapeutic alternatives. If a brand name costs $200 per month, there’s often a generic or another drug that does the same job for half the price. Talk with your healthcare provider about options like switching from Crestor (rosuvastatin) to a cheaper statin if it fits your health profile.
Saving on medication doesn’t mean compromising quality. By leveraging discount tools, choosing verified online pharmacies, and discussing alternatives with your doctor, you can keep your health budget in check while staying on the right treatment plan.
